Web2 days ago · Using directives for additional types. C# 12 extends using directive support to any type. Here are a few examples: using Measurement = (string, int); using PathOfPoints = int[]; using DatabaseInt = int?; You can now alias almost any type. You can alias nullable value types, although you cannot alias nullable reference types. WebMapping Complex type to Primitive Type using AutoMapper in C#. WebNov 27, 2024 · Embracing nullable reference types. Probably the most impactful feature of C# 8.0 is Nullable Reference Types (NRTs). It lets you make the flow of nulls explicit in your code, and warns you when you don’t act according to intent. The NRT feature holds you to a higher standard on how you deal with nulls, and as such it issues new warnings … WebSep 9, 2024 · variable = null; Nullable reference types are a new addition that essentially enforce a difference between reference variables that can go null, and reference variables that can’t. It’s a breaking feature that will likely leave your codebase with a lot of warnings, so it’s something you have to manually turn on.
